A stylish and contemporary Victorian end of terrace home situated on a popular road on the Bishopston/Horfield border. The property has been beautifully presented and has plenty to offer including three double bedrooms, a recently extended open plan kitchen/dining/family space, two reception rooms, downstairs w/c and a landscaped garden with useful side access.

The accommodation comprises: a vestibule entrance leading into the hallway with original period tiled floor and downstairs w/c incorporated underneath the staircase. The ground floor accommodation consists of two open plan reception rooms with a stripped wooden floor throughout. The living room and lead reception is complete with a double glazed bay window with further features including cornice, picture rail and an original cast-iron fireplace with marble surround. An archway leads through to the rear of the two reception rooms which is currently being utilised as a home office, whilst Crittal style doors lead through into the recently extended kitchen.

At the rear of the floor is an impressive kitchen/diner which is simply perfect for families and socialising. The kitchen has been tastefully finished using a range of striking midnight blue base units with contrasting quartz work-tops and matt-black fittings. An oak herringbone floor, double butler's sink and recessed spotlights complete the overall look. Finally, a set of big-folding doors allow for plenty of natural light and offer a seamless connection to the rear garden.
